Concern

Citroen C- zero Passenger Airbag Takata.

Defect, as DVSA words it

On affected vehicles the Takata airbag inflators may deteriorate over time. This may cause some inflators to rupture with too much force in a crash capable of causing serious injury or death in a worst-case scenario.

Remedy, as DVSA words it

Replace Passenger Airbag module. You are advised not to drive the vehicle.
